Travelling from Swansea to Chester-le-Street by Train

Embark on a train journey from Swansea to Chester-le-Street, and you'll find it's quicker than you might anticipate!

The typical travel time is about 7hrs 32 mins, but if you're in a hurry or just eager to arrive, the fastest trains can whisk you there in just 7hrs 17 mins. With approximately 14 trains running daily, you have a wealth of options to choose from. This scenic route, spanning 243 miles (392 km), generally involves just one transfer, and operators like First TransPennine Express, Transport for Wales, GWR, CrossCountry offer comfortable seating with plenty of room for your luggage.

Here's the best part: by booking your tickets in advance, you can snag fares starting from only £34.40, offering a substantial saving over buying tickets at the last minute. For even more savings, consider traveling during Off-Peak times or using a Railcard.

What are my cheap ticket options for Swansea to Chester-le-Street journeys?

From booking in Advance, to our FairSplits, here are our tips for you to find the best price

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Swansea to Chester-le-Street start from as little as £34.40

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Swansea to Chester-le-Street start from £215.10 one way, or £216.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Swansea to Chester-le-Street are available for £231.00 one way, or £461.20 return

Facilities and Amenities at Swansea Station

The station is well-equipped to meet the needs of travelers. You'll find a ticket office open early in the morning till late in the evening throughout the week, with ticket machines available for those who prefer a quicker option. The machines are user-friendly, designed to accommodate cash, debit, and credit card payments, with accessible options to help those with disabilities. Swansea Station ensures that all areas offer step-free access, making it exceptionally accommodating for passengers with mobility difficulties.

While the amenities at the station include available refreshment facilities and a variety of shops, expecting high-end dining or vast retail options might leave one wanting more. However, these essentials provide a convenient quick stop for refreshments and last minute necessities. For security and assistance, CCTV is operational throughout the station, ensuring a safe environment and assistance is available for those who need it. The station's staffing includes help points for customer information, though there's no dedicated customer help desk.

Transport Links and Connectivity

One of Swansea Station's many benefits is its connectivity. The station is serviced by a taxi rank positioned conveniently adjacent to the station. Whether you're a commuter requiring swift access to a meeting or a visitor needing easy transport to your accommodation, the taxis are ready to serve. Additionally, for those opting for public transport, frequent bus services run on the High Street directly in front of the station, connecting to the broader Swansea and Gower area, including the Quadrant Bus Station for broader network access. The station also supports the PlusBus scheme, allowing for economical unlimited bus travels.

Bicycling Facilities and Car Parking

For environmentally-conscious travelers or cycling enthusiasts, the station has substantial bicycle parking facilities. With numerous sheltered stands available on Platforms 1 and 4 and opposite the station, cyclists can securely park their bicycles with ease. If car travel is your preference, note that parking is available at no charge though spaces are limited to 41, none of which currently meet accessible parking criteria.

Facilities and Amenities

Chester-le-Street train station, a Category B station, is equipped to cater to most modern traveler needs, albeit more modestly than some larger stations. Passengers will find ticket machines available for buying and collecting pre-purchased tickets, ensuring a swift start to their journey, even without a staffed ticket office.

The station ensures accessibility with step-free access available in parts of the premises, and boarding ramps for trains are on hand to assist passengers. However, there are some limitations such as the absence of waiting rooms, accessible toilets, and refreshments or shops onsite. Yet, there's CCTV to offer some peace of mind.

Getting Here and Moving On

Chester-le-Street train station is well-linked with other modes of transport. Taxis can be found conveniently at the rank in front of the station, ready to whisk you to your next destination. For those continuing their journey by bus or needing rail replacement services, connections can be easily accessed near the station entrance.

While bicycle hire isn't directly available at the station, cycling enthusiasts can find a couple of bike storage spaces within the car park, making it a viable option for part of your travels.
